After a commanding victory against the Lucknow Super Giants at home, the Punjab Kings are preparing for their next Indian Premier League 2025 match against the Delhi Capitals. Spin-bowling coach Sunil Joshi, during a pre-match press conference, shared insights into their recent performance, weather impacts, and the uncertainty of upcoming games.

Joshi expressed satisfaction over the team's performance in the last match and credited their pre-tournament training in familiar conditions for the success. "Our preparation helped us adapt to the conditions, and the results reflected our efforts," Joshi stated, as per a release by PBKS.

Discussing their rain-affected game against Kolkata Knight Riders, Joshi acknowledged the unpredictability of weather while stressing the importance of focusing on forthcoming games. He praised veteran leg-spinner Yuzvendra Chahal for his consistency and clarity, attributing his success to his mental acuity gained from chess.

Addressing concerns over potential national security issues impacting their next game, Joshi reassured that the team is following the BCCI's guidelines and emphasized that the team would adhere to any directives issued. Punjab Kings are set to play against Delhi Capitals at the HPCA Stadium in Dharamshala on Thursday, May 8.
